Habitat loss and fragmentation, over exploitation, alien species invasion and co-extinction are causes for: (NEET 2022)

Solution & Explanation
Answer: (C) Biodiversity loss. Solution: Habitat loss and fragmentation, over-exploitation, alien species invasion and co-extinctions are the four major causes of biodiversity loss, collectively termed 'The Evil Quartet.' They are not causes of population explosion, competition or natality. NCERT: NCERT Class XII Biology, Ch 13 Biodiversity and Conservation, p.222, lines 26-29: "Causes of biodiversity losses: ... There are four major causes ('The Evil Quartet' is the sobriquet used to describe them)."
